Introduction to Tragesic
Tragesic is a medication primarily used to manage moderate to moderately severe pain in adults. It is especially helpful when other pain treatments are not effective. Tragesic works by altering the way the brain perceives pain, providing relief to those in discomfort.
Composition of Tragesic
The active ingredient in Tragesic is Tramadol. Tramadol is an opioid analgesic, which means it works by binding to specific receptors in the brain to reduce the sensation of pain.
Uses of Tragesic
- Management of moderate to moderately severe pain in adults.
- Used when other pain treatments are not effective.
Side Effects of Tragesic
Common Side Effects:
- Nausea
- Dizziness
- Constipation
- Drowsiness
- Fatigue
Serious Side Effects:
- Respiratory depression (difficulty breathing)
- Seizures
Precautions of Tragesic
Tragesic should not be used by children under 12 years of age. It is important to avoid alcohol and other central nervous system (CNS) depressants while taking this medication, as they can increase the risk of serious side effects. Individuals with a history of hypersensitivity to opioids or severe respiratory depression should not use Tragesic.
How to Take Tragesic
- Take Tragesic as prescribed by your healthcare provider.
- The usual dose for adults is 50 to 100 mg every 4 to 6 hours as needed.
- Do not exceed 400 mg per day.
- Swallow the tablet whole with water; do not crush or chew.
